Small Python project for ingesting large amounts of paginated data from the GitHub API.
The script reads repository resources such as issues, commits, and pull requests from one or more GitHub repositories. It keeps requesting the next API page until no more data is returned.
- Ingests paginated GitHub API data
- Supports large datasets across multiple pages
- Supports multiple repositories
- Supports issues, commits, and pull requests
- Extracts commit messages
- Optional GitHub token support
- Simple loop-based data streaming

python driver.pyBy default, the script reads data from:
owner = "moby"
repos = ["buildkit", "tool"]
resources = ["issues", "commits", "pulls"]The read() method returns one page of data at a time.
When there is no more data to read, it returns None.
Example flow:
data = github_client.read()
while data is not None:
print(data)
data = github_client.read()A GitHub token is optional, but recommended for higher API rate limits.
Windows CMD:
set GITHUB_TOKEN=your_token_here python driver.py
PowerShell:
$env:GITHUB_TOKEN="your_token_here" python driver.py
